Cowboy Butter Crusted Tomahawk Steak & Fries | Open Fire Cooking
We tried a new technique today: Coating a massive Tomahawk Steak in Cowboy Butter and hanging it beside the fire to slowly warm up before hitting the pan. The process started with whipping up a spicy, garlic-infused Cowboy Butter and pouring it over the raw steak until it formed a solid flavor crust. We hung the butter-encased Tomahawk next to the open flames, letting it temper while we sliced up fresh potatoes for the chips. Then came the sizzle. We dropped the butter-covered steak onto a scorching hot cast iron plate, searing it to perfection as the cowboy butter melted into the meat. To finish, we fried the chips in the wild for the ultimate Steak & Fries combo.
